Q: Is 9,129,582 a Composite Number?

 A: Yes, 9,129,582 is a composite number.

Why is 9,129,582 a composite number?

A composite number is a number that can be divided evenly by more numbers than 1 and itself. It is the opposite of a prime number.

The number 9,129,582 can be evenly divided by 1 2 3 6 7 9 11 14 18 21 22 33 42 49 63 66 77 98 99 126 147 154 198 231 294 441 462 539 693 882 941 1,078 1,386 1,617 1,882 2,823 3,234 4,851 5,646 6,587 8,469 9,702 10,351 13,174 16,938 19,761 20,702 31,053 39,522 46,109 59,283 62,106 72,457 92,218 93,159 118,566 138,327 144,914 186,318 217,371 276,654 414,981 434,742 507,199 652,113 829,962 1,014,398 1,304,226 1,521,597 3,043,194 4,564,791 and 9,129,582, with no remainder.

Since 9,129,582 cannot be divided by just 1 and 9,129,582, it is a composite number.
